Do You Have To Pay To Go To Belfast Royal Academy?

Fees. Belfast Royal Academy is a Voluntary Grammar School and as a result it is permitted to levy fees and charges in respect of registered pupils in certain limited circumstances. The capital fee of £140 per pupil is a compulsory annual charge and should be paid at the beginning of each academic year.

How do you become a member of the Royal Academy?

In theory, anyone is eligible to become an RA, as long as they are under 75 and professionally active as an artist or architect in the UK. Potential new RAs are first nominated by an existing Academician, who writes their name in the weighty Nominations Book.

What school is free in the UK?

All children in England between the ages of 5 and 16 are entitled to a free place at a state school. All state schools receive funding through their local authority or directly from the government.

Do free schools have fees?

What is an academy? Academies and free schools are state-funded, non-fee-paying schools in England, independent of local authorities.
